Current Rating and Its Significance
MarketsMOJO’s Strong Sell rating for Indostar Capital Finance Ltd indicates a cautious stance towards the stock, suggesting that investors should consider reducing exposure or avoiding new purchases at this time. This rating is derived from a comprehensive evaluation of four key parameters: Quality, Valuation, Financial Trend, and Technicals. The Strong Sell grade reflects concerns about the company’s long-term fundamental strength, valuation metrics, and recent price performance, despite some positive financial trends.
Quality Assessment: Below Average Fundamentals
As of 15 January 2026, Indostar Capital Finance Ltd exhibits below average quality metrics. The company’s long-term fundamental strength is weak, with an average Return on Equity (ROE) of just 1.36%. This low ROE signals limited profitability relative to shareholder equity, which is a critical measure of operational efficiency and value creation. Furthermore, the company’s net sales have grown at a modest annual rate of 1.52%, while operating profit has increased by only 3.37% annually. These figures suggest subdued growth prospects and challenges in scaling operations effectively.
Valuation: Expensive Despite Discounted Price-to-Book
Currently, Indostar Capital Finance Ltd is considered expensive relative to its earnings and growth potential. The stock trades at a Price to Book (P/B) ratio of 0.9, which is below the average historical valuations of its peers, indicating a discount on a book value basis. However, this apparent discount masks underlying valuation concerns. The company’s ROE is negative at -8%, reflecting deteriorating profitability. Over the past year, the stock has delivered a return of -8.39%, while profits have plunged by a staggering -650.8%. This sharp decline in profitability undermines the valuation appeal and supports the Strong Sell rating.
Financial Trend: Positive Yet Insufficient
Despite the negative valuation signals, the financial grade for Indostar Capital Finance Ltd is positive, indicating some favourable trends in recent financial performance. However, these improvements have not been sufficient to offset the broader concerns about quality and valuation. The company’s financial metrics as of today show some resilience, but the overall trajectory remains weak, with limited growth and profitability challenges persisting.
Technical Outlook: Mildly Bearish Sentiment
The technical grade for the stock is mildly bearish, reflecting recent price trends and market sentiment. Over the last day, the stock gained 0.47%, but this short-term uptick contrasts with longer-term negative performance. The stock has declined by 8.30% over the past week, 7.21% in one month, and 27.18% over six months. Year-to-date, the stock is down 1.27%, and over the past year, it has lost 8.39%. This underperformance relative to benchmarks such as the BSE500 index over one year and three years highlights persistent selling pressure and weak investor confidence.
Performance Relative to Market Benchmarks
Indostar Capital Finance Ltd’s returns have lagged behind broader market indices and sector peers. The stock’s one-year return of -8.39% contrasts with more robust performances in the NBFC sector and the wider market. This underperformance is compounded by the company’s weak fundamentals and valuation concerns, reinforcing the rationale behind the Strong Sell rating.
Implications for Investors
For investors, the Strong Sell rating signals caution. The combination of below average quality, expensive valuation relative to earnings, and a mildly bearish technical outlook suggests that the stock may face continued headwinds. While some positive financial trends exist, they are currently insufficient to justify a more optimistic stance. Investors should carefully consider these factors when evaluating their portfolios and may wish to prioritise stocks with stronger fundamentals and more favourable valuations.
Just announced: This Small Cap from Tyres & Allied with precise target price is our pick for the week. Get the pre-market insights that informed this selection!
- - Just announced pick
- - Pre-market insights shared
- - Tyres & Allied weekly focus
Summary of Key Metrics as of 15 January 2026
The latest data shows that Indostar Capital Finance Ltd’s financial health remains fragile. The company’s ROE of 1.36% and slow sales growth of 1.52% annually highlight limited operational momentum. The stock’s valuation, while showing a P/B ratio below 1, is undermined by a negative ROE of -8% and a dramatic 650.8% decline in profits over the past year. Technical indicators reflect a mildly bearish trend, with the stock underperforming the broader market across multiple time frames.
Sector Context and Market Position
Operating within the Non Banking Financial Company (NBFC) sector, Indostar Capital Finance Ltd faces intense competition and regulatory challenges. The sector has seen varied performances, with some peers demonstrating stronger growth and profitability. Indostar’s small-cap status further adds to the volatility and risk profile, making it a less attractive option for risk-averse investors seeking stable returns.
Conclusion: A Cautious Approach Recommended
In conclusion, the Strong Sell rating assigned to Indostar Capital Finance Ltd by MarketsMOJO reflects a comprehensive assessment of the company’s current financial and market position. Investors should interpret this rating as a signal to exercise caution, given the company’s below average quality, expensive valuation relative to earnings, and weak technical outlook. While some positive financial trends exist, they do not currently outweigh the risks. Monitoring future developments and quarterly results will be essential for reassessing the stock’s potential.
Unlock special upgrade rates for a limited period. Start Saving Now →
